Helping customers find local businesses since 2025.
Digital Resources – Ami-Business Services-Near Tulsa, OK
Digital Resources – Ami Business Services proudly serves customers in 12626 E 60th St Ste 101, Tulsa, OK. Focused on excellence and care in everything we do. Serving Tulsa.
Get Work Done by Trusted Experts: Get your work done quickly and efficiently. reporting automation, dashboard design and spreadsheet conversions.
Digital Resources – Ami operates in the Business Services industry, providing exceptional services across Tulsa, OK. A trusted name in the community for reliable services.